Course Goal

to identify and classify various objects in the sky with naked eye as well as through the use of a telescope and to learn their general characteristics. Learn all basic points about Solar system, stars and galaxies

Course Content

Getting to know the sky, light and telescopes, solar system, small solar system bodies, formation of planetary systems, Sun, formation and evolution of stars, dead stars, Milky Way galaxy, Galaxies, cosmology and universe

Course Learning Outcomes

Order Course Learning Outcomes
LO01 Recognizes the sky; identifies, classifies and explains the general properties of different celestial bodies seen in the sky with the naked eye and with a telescope.
LO02 Explain the nature of the light and basic working principles of telescopes
LO03 Explore the solar system in which we live and explain about the constitutes of the solar system
LO04 Examine the movements of the earth and the moon and explains eclipses in detail
LO05 Describes the characteristic features of planets in the solar system.
LO06 Explains the locations of small objects in the solar system, describes their properties
LO07 Describe the formation of planetary systems scenarios
LO08 Describe general properties of Sun which is the closest star to us
LO09 Explain the basic steps of star formation and evolution
LO10 Explain how stars die
LO11 Explain the defining characteristics of the Milky way galaxy which we live in
LO12 Describe morphologies of other galaxies
